Example
Assume a route pattern is set up with BCC 0 and BCC 2 set to yes in preference 1, and BCC 1, BCC 3,
and BCC 4 set to yes in preference 2.
A voice or Mode 2 data call accessing this pattern uses preference 1. A Mode 1, Mode 3, or Mode 0 data
call uses preference 2, regardless of what trunks are available in the first preference.
Data modules and GRS
For all endpoints, Communication Manager automatically determines its current operating mode when a
data module begins operations. The default is Mode 2.
Because call origination from a data module determines the mode used on the call, you should press the
Originate/Disconnect button if you change data options. This way, the right mode is assigned to the next
call.
